Abstract

The complexity of calculating the porosity characteristics prevents the widespread use of the mercury porometry method in factory and research laboratories. It is possible to reduce the calculation time by standardizing measurements on a high-pressure foam meter, using pre-prepared tables, simplifying the calculation scheme, and reducing the number of measurements. Simplification is allowed, however, only for materials that are thinly porous and with a strongly developed porosity...
